On Thursday, July 26, 2012 10:36:31 PM UTC-4, Bob in Jersey wrote: > > THR<http://www.hollywoodreporter.com/news/jeremy-piven-mr-selfridge-pbs-masterpiece-354558>: > > ITV will produce the *Entourage* vet in a bound-for-*Masterpiece* drama > about the American-born, British-department-store mogul Henry Selfridge. > The deal will also revive a number of *Masterpiece* chestnuts like Marple > and Poirot. > > David Suchet did an interview for BBC Radio 4's "Front Row" a month or two ago in which he said that he will film the final series of "Poirot" shortly - I believe he said they will start filming in October, and that there will be five films made. One of the novels to be filmed is "Curtain," the final Poirot novel (without giving too much away, I'll just say that Poirot is elderly and wheelchair-bound in this story). Suchet said that "Curtain" will be the last to be shown, but it will be the first in the group to be filmed, since he didn't want an infirm Poirot to be his final memory of the character. -Tim
